Go语言系列
文章平均质量分 93
Go语言浅尝~
Despacito1006
某985高校计算机专业硕士一枚~
展开
-
认识docker的世界
Docker 简介:Docker 是一种运行于 Linux 和 Windows 上的软件,用于创建、管理和编排容器。Docker 是在 GitHub 上开发的 Moby 开源项目的一部分。Docker 公司,位于旧金山,是整个 Moby 开源项目的维护者。Docker 公司还提供商业版和社区版。 Docker 运行时与编排引擎: Docker 引擎是用于运行和编排容器的基础设施工具。有 VMware 管理经验的读者可以将其类比为 ESXi。ESXi 是转载 2021-07-02 14:31:10 · 298 阅读 · 0 评论 -
Go语言核心编程之文件操作及命令行参数获取
文件-基本介绍文件在程序中是以流的形式来操作的。流:数据在数据源(文件)和程序(内存)之间经历的路径输入流:数据从数据源(文件)到程序(内存)的路径输出流:数据从程序(内存)到数据源(文件)的路径注:os.File封装所有文件相关操作,File是一个结构体。常用的文件操作函数和方法1)打开一个文件进行读操作:os.Open(name string)(*File,error)2)关闭一个文件:File.Close()读文件操作应用案例1)读取文件的内容并显示在终端(带缓冲区的方式),使原创 2020-10-05 21:50:09 · 254 阅读 · 0 评论 -
Go语言编程之面向“对象”编程篇
Golang语言面向对象编程说明Golang也支持面向对象编程(OOP),但是和传统的面向对象有区别,并不是纯粹的面向对象语言,所以我们说Golang支持面向对象编程特性是比较准确的;Golang没有类(class),Go语言的结构体(struct)和其它编程语言的类(class)有同等的地位,可以理解Golang是基于struct来实现OOP特性的;Golang面向对象编程非常简洁,去掉了传统的OOP语言的继承、方法重载、构造函数和析构函数、隐藏的this指针等等;Golang仍然有面向对象编程原创 2020-10-05 08:43:56 · 443 阅读 · 0 评论 -
Go语言核心编程(二)
指针基本介绍:基本数据类型,变量存的就是值,也叫值类型获取变量的地址,用&,比如:var num int,获取num的地址:&num指针类型,变量存的是一个地址,这个地址指向的空间存的才是值比如:var ptr *int=&num获取指针类型所指向的值,使用:*,比如 var *ptr int,使用 *ptr获取ptr指向的值指针细节说明:值类型,都有对应的指针类型,形式为 *数据类型,比如int的对应的指针就是 *int,float32对应的指针类型就是 *原创 2020-09-24 16:02:56 · 398 阅读 · 0 评论 -
Go语言核心编程(一)
Golang学习方向Golang核心编程:区块链(去中心化,让人人都可以参与数据库的记录)研发工程师Go服务器端(美团)/游戏软件工程师Golang分布式/云计算软件工程师(京东)Go语言,我们可以简单的写成Golanguage,简写为Golang。Golang的应用领域区块链应用开发后端服务器应用云计算/云服务后台应用...原创 2020-09-19 16:09:28 · 419 阅读 · 0 评论